Market Trends of UV Ultraviolet LED Lamp Manufacturing Industry
The market for UV ultraviolet LED lamps has been growing at a remarkable pace, driven by the increasing demand for energy-efficient and environmentally friendly lighting solutions. According to a report by Grand View Research, the global UV LED market is expected to reach USD 3.8 billion by 2025, with a CAGR of 20.1% from 2018 to 2025.
The market trends of the UV ultraviolet LED lamp manufacturing industry can be summarized as follows:
1. Rising demand for UV LED lamps in healthcare applications: UV LED lamps are widely used in sterilization, disinfection, and medical diagnostics. The growing awareness of hygiene and the increasing incidence of infectious diseases have led to a surge in demand for UV LED lamps in the healthcare sector.
2. Growing adoption of UV LED lamps in industrial applications: UV LED lamps are increasingly being used in industrial processes such as curing, coating, and surface treatment. The advantages of UV LED lamps, such as high energy conversion efficiency and low heat generation, make them an ideal choice for industrial applications.
3. Increasing demand for UV LED lamps in consumer electronics: UV LED lamps are being used in various consumer electronics products, such as smartphones, laptops, and gaming consoles. The compact size and low energy consumption of UV LED lamps make them a preferred choice for these applications.
Technology Development in UV Ultraviolet LED Lamp Manufacturing Industry
The technology development in the UV ultraviolet LED lamp manufacturing industry has been focused on improving the performance, stability, and cost-effectiveness of UV LED lamps. Some of the key technological advancements include:
1. Material innovation: The development of new materials, such as sapphire, silicon carbide, and gallium nitride, has significantly improved the performance of UV LED lamps. These materials offer better thermal conductivity, higher efficiency, and longer lifespan.
2. Packaging technology: The advancement in packaging technology has enabled the production of high-intensity UV LED lamps with improved heat dissipation and electrical performance. This has led to the development of UV LED lamps with higher luminous intensity and longer lifespan.
3. Control technology: The integration of control technology in UV LED lamps has made it possible to achieve precise control over the intensity, wavelength, and distribution of UV light. This has opened up new applications for UV LED lamps in various fields.
